Output 73edb5177f13a1505924c2e08ddffa2ef19d64d71181e3b4887c8d101a598912:1

value
45556260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b31fce6d6d7456361229f8398d04f9372cc0066 OP_EQUAL
address
3P8cbqu8MHfjRtNJ4v3uqTmiLCCRbcBeDz
transaction
73edb5177f13a1505924c2e08ddffa2ef19d64d71181e3b4887c8d101a598912
spent
true